Frequently Asked

What is FEM analysis?

Finite Element Method analysis is a computational technique that models how a structure responds to loads, capturing complex behaviour that hand calculation cannot.

When do I need FEM rather than hand calculation?

For irregular geometry, complex load paths, modification assessment, capacity verification of existing structures or high-consequence decisions where confidence matters.

Can FEM assess my existing building?

Yes. Combined with measured condition data, FEM verifies the real capacity of existing structures and the effect of proposed changes.

Is FEM accepted for Municipality submissions?

Yes. Stamped FEM analysis supports both existing-building assessments and new design submissions where rigorous justification is required.

Does FEM support strengthening design?

Yes - it identifies where capacity is deficient and verifies that proposed strengthening achieves the required performance.
